Table 4 Comparison of mental health levels, mean ± SD (points)
| Group | Phobia | Anxiety | Obsession | Somatization | Psychoticism | Diet and sleep | Depression |
| Intervention group (n = 50) | 12.67 ± 1.72 | 15.85 ± 2.66 | 16.65 ± 1.65 | 23.67 ± 2.80 | 15.77 ± 2.67 | 11.56 ± 1.00 | 21.85 ± 4.66 |
| Control group (n = 50) | 15.50 ± 2.68 | 28.66 ± 2.89 | 18.68 ± 2.99 | 35.30 ± 6.68 | 17.86 ± 1.60 | 17.56 ± 1.77 | 38.74 ± 6.76 |
| t | 6.301 | 23.080 | 4.220 | 11.361 | 4.769 | 20.863 | 14.557 |
| P value | 0.000 | 0.000 | 0.000 | 0.000 | 0.000 | 0.000 | 0.000 |
